WebbThe rollout gradually continues, increasing the scope to larger user subsets until it reaches 100%. This approach carries the least risk of any deployment strategy, allowing teams to control and test live updates. It enables the assessment of performance in the real-world production environment rather than a simulated staging environment. Webb6 sep. 2024 · When you turn on phased release your application will be fully rolled out over 7 days to all your users at increments of 1%, 2%, 5%, 10%, 20%, 50%, and 100%. At any time, you can pause the phased release. One percent is a small number for the first day especially if you don't have a large install base.
